Buy Suzuki Parts Online
1138031301
1138031301

11380-31301

Suzuki CAP,CLUTCH RELEASE ADJUST

mpn:
11380-31301
price:
from EUR 62.50

check availability

Suzuki 1138031301 images

1138031301
1138031301